Yeah, I went to it at the LA Forum. It was a real treat - felt VERY special (after NEW YORK had WOODSTOCK and BANGLADESH and SF had ALTAMONT LA was finally getting it's own.If I recall it was put together, announced, and executed very quickly - thanks Bianca (aww, the pressures of a bossy Latin Wife-ha). We all thought Jagger's hair was a bit too short (not anywhere as bad as the 1989 tour though) BUT the set list was amazing !!! Since the 72 Tour had just been 6 months earlier it was nice that they mixed up the show musically as much as they did. My favs were ROUTE 66, STRAY CAT BLUES, NO EXPECTATIONS, DEAD FLOWERS, ALL OVER NOW, and (encore) MIDNIGHT RAMBLER.I think the tickets were $250, $100, $50, and $25. We bought the $50 ones and had pretty damn good seats. I only have the vinyl bootleg, did they ever slap on MIDNIGHT RAMBLER - as the encore - on the CD's? (the Vinyl doesn't have it). Thank God the Boot came out cause my friend's mom tried to sneak in a small cassette recorder that they took away....those were the days.... Jagger EVEN thanked us for buying the "expensive" tickets ("I know it's a lot of bread" Mick said....WHATEVER happened to THAT attitude in 2005/6 !?!?!?)
